What affects the price

Plumbing costs change based on a few key factors. The difficulty of reaching the pipes, the complexity of the repair, and whether parts need to be sourced quickly all play a role. Older home systems often require extra time to navigate or modernize, which can add to the labor hours. We also consider if the issue is a simple blockage or a deeper line failure that needs specialized equipment. While simple fixes are often affordable, larger jobs vary based on these conditions.

What causes a plumbing drain clog in Baltimore?

Plumbing drain clogs in Baltimore can be caused by various things, including grease, hair, soap scum, and even tree roots in older sewer lines. Over time, these substances build up and restrict water flow. Regular maintenance and being mindful of what goes down your drains can help prevent clogs.
